Subject: Memtrace cut-over complete

Team,

Cut-over to Memtrace v2 for GPU memory profiling finished last night. Old v1 agents are disabled; any tickets referencing v1 dashboards should be closed as resolved-by-migration. Sampling overhead is now under 2% and allocation traces include kernel names. Known gap: profiles older than 30 days were not migrated. Point customers at the v2 docs for setup questions. For reference when troubleshooting, the agent now runs with the following configuration.

settings of bagaf-bawip:
[aldax]
port = 5000
region = south-4
host = aldax.brasklabs.corp
team = brivan
timeout_ms = 2000
retries = 2

CI note for the weekly sync: the Lanternfall gateway tests started flaking after we enabled permessage-deflate on the websocket relay. Compression cuts payload size roughly 60% but the per-frame CPU cost pushes the slower CI runners past the handshake timeout. We've disabled compression for test environments only; production keeps it since bandwidth matters more there. Verify against the exact build below if you see related failures.

build token for fajop-kageg: htk14_a2d40227103e0f

# SquatWatch scanner env — hi, security reviewers!
#
# This box runs the typo-squatting scanner against our internal package
# mirror every hour. Tuning knobs: SQUAT_DISTANCE (edit-distance cutoff,
# default 2) and SQUAT_QUARANTINE=true to auto-hold suspicious uploads.
# Nothing above is sensitive. The only secret is the mirror's read-write
# token the scanner uses to quarantine packages, and it goes on the line
# right after this one.

env line for fajop-taguf: VAULT_KEY20=82a8caa7b14c704c3638